So pretty much every day this week we have been in below 0 temperatures, with snow everyday, But the craziest thing about the weather here is the wind. It is terrible. The other day there was wind that reached 135km/h. Its freaking crazy i watched the wind  literally ripping roofs off of houses, and it would quite frequently push me and my companion down to the ground. It destroyed Electrical lines, and pushed down a ton of fences and junk. But that wind hurt so much. 

The snow that was coming through that was alot more like ice, because it was cold enough with enough wind that it just turned solid, and those little ice chunks would hit me in the face, and that hurt. It felt like someone was shooting me in the face with an electric airsoft gun but at a very constant basis, for hours on end hahaha, oh my gosh that was just miserable haha the worst part about it was when we left to work in the morning it was a clear sky so i left to work without my gloves or my warm hat, so after being in that for a couple of hours my face and my hands were all red and swollen, and it was just not fun haha, but it was kind of a cool experience.
